Sirach 24:1–12
* Wisdom shall praise herself,
And shall aglory in the midst of her people.
2 In the congregation of the most High shall she open her mouth,
And atriumph before his power.
3 I came out of the mouth of the most High,
And covered the earth as * a cloud.
And bmy throne is in a cloudy pillar.
5 cI alone compassed the circuit of heaven,
And walked in the bottom of the deep.
6 In the waves of the sea, and in all the earth,
And in every people and nation, I got a possession.
7 With all these I sought rest:
And in whose inheritance shall I abide?
8 So the Creator of all things gave me a commandment,
And he that made me caused my dtabernacle to rest,
And said, Let thy dwelling be in Jacob,
And thine inheritance in Israel.
9 eHe created me from the beginning before the world,
And I shall never fail.
10 fIn the holy tabernacle I served before him;
And so gwas I established in Sion.
11 Likewise hin the * beloved city he gave me rest,
And in Jerusalem was my power.
12 And I took root in an honourable people,
Even in the portion of the Lord’s inheritance.
